The video tutorial covers the process of interconverting pH and hydronium ion concentration. It explains how to convert concentration to pH using the negative logarithm and how to reverse the process to find concentration from pH. The tutorial emphasizes the importance of significant figures, explaining that the number of significant figures in the concentration should match the number of decimal places in the pH. The video concludes with a recap of the key points discussed.
